What is a CECT right leg scan?
A Contrast-Enhanced Computed Tomography (CECT) Right Leg scan is a specialized CT imaging test that provides detailed cross-sectional images of the bones, muscles, blood vessels, and soft tissues in the right leg. This scan uses a contrast dye (injected into a vein) to enhance visibility, making it easier for doctors to detect and diagnose various conditions affecting the leg.
Why is it done?
Doctors may recommend a CECT Right Leg scan to diagnose and assess conditions such as:
✅ Fractures & Bone Injuries – Provides clear imaging of complex or hidden fractures.
✅ Vascular Disorders – Identifies blood clots, deep vein thrombosis (DVT), and circulation problems.
✅ Soft Tissue & Muscle Injuries – Detects muscle tears, ligament damage, or swelling.
✅ Tumors & Abnormal Growths – Helps evaluate benign or malignant tumors.
✅ Infections & Inflammation – Assists in detecting osteomyelitis (bone infections) and cellulitis.
✅ Post-Surgical Complications – Monitors healing and checks for complications after surgery.

Is contrast dye safe?
- The contrast dye is generally safe, but some people may experience mild allergic reactions. Inform your doctor if you have kidney disease or a history of contrast allergies.
